2.13 Fold up the wheelchair

L L L L
CAUTION:
Chance of pinching – Don't place fingers between the components of
the wheelchair.
1.
Fold or remove the footplates (see § 2.5).
2.
Swing the push bar away from the right hand-grip (standing behind the wheelchair).
3.
Take the seat on the front side and backside and pull it up.

2.15 Transport in the car

L L L L
DANGER:
Risk of injury – The wheelchair is not suited for use as a seat in a
motor vehicle.
L L L L
WARNING:
Risk of injury – See that the wheelchair is attached properly. So you
can avoid injury from the passengers during collision or sudden braking.
L L L L
WARNING:
Risk of injury – Use for attaching the wheelchair and passenger
NEVER the same seatbelt.
Never use your wheelchair as a seat in an automobile or other vehicle. The wheelchair shall
be marked with following symbol.
To transport the wheelchair in the car use following steps:
1.
Remove footrests and accessories.
2.
Store footrests and accessories safely.
3.
If possible, fold the wheelchair and remove the wheels.
4.
Place the wheelchair in the luggage place.
5.
If the wheelchair and the passenger compartment is NOT separated, attach the
frame of the wheelchair securely to the vehicle. You can use the available safety
belts in the vehicle.
